Abstract

Module, control module, power module, upper infrared inductor, lower infrared inductor occur for infrared control mouse driving device, including housing, ultrasonic wave;Described ultrasonic wave occurs module, power module, upper infrared inductor, lower infrared inductor and is connected with control module, module occurs for described ultrasonic wave, control module is placed in enclosure interior, described upper infrared inductor, lower infrared inductor are arranged at the periphery of housing, lower infrared inductor is positioned close to the bottom of housing, and upper infrared inductor is located at the horizontal level of the bottom 30cm 40cm at a distance of housing.Advantage is can effectively to distinguish people and mouse, mouse driving device is carried out effective rat destruction work on the premise of human lives are not influenceed, and avoids continuous firing and waste electric energy, shorten the life-span.

Background technology
Harm of the class to the mankind is with a long history, but is difficult to control completely all the time, and currently the control method of bandicoot mainly may be used It is divided into the mode of chemistry, physics and biology, respectively there is its advantage and disadvantage and the scope of application.In the means of the physical control plague of rats, ultrasound Ripple mouse driving device occupies certain status.Its principle is can be sent using muroid and hear ultrasonic wave, and the mankind can not hear Ultrasonic wave, and the mode that ultrasonic wave communicates as muroid, the information for making it frightened and uncomfortable may be included, so as to which evil can be triggered Mouse is hidden.Visible ultrasonic rat repellent function is more single on Vehicles Collected from Market, and certain security risk be present.Because to muroid It is 22kHz to expel the preferable supersonic frequency intermediate value of effect, and its minimum audio range frequency is up to 18kHz, and this frequency range is in the mankind Under the upper limit of the threshold of audibility, it can be perceived by quite a few people, especially most of children can hear.High frequency sound wave is to the mankind Eardrum and auditory nerve are all a kind of strong stimulations, can cause uncomfortable or even damage.And ultrasonic rat repellent is often used for indoor rat destruction, Therefore its risk needs strick precaution badly, but there is no on Vehicles Collected from Market and can distinguish the ultrasonic rat repellent that people mouse carrys out automatic open/close.
Utility model content
The purpose of this utility model is the shortcomings that overcoming above-mentioned prior art, there is provided a kind of infrared control for distinguishing people and mouse Mouse driving device processed.
The utility model is achieved through the following technical solutions:
Module, control module, power module, upper infrared induction occur for infrared control mouse driving device, including housing, ultrasonic wave Device, lower infrared inductor;Described ultrasonic wave occur module, power module, upper infrared inductor, lower infrared inductor with control Molding block connects, and described ultrasonic wave occurs module, control module and is placed in enclosure interior, described upper infrared inductor, under it is red Outer inductor is arranged at the periphery of housing, and lower infrared inductor is arranged on the lower section of housing, and its induction range is ground to water Between flat height 30cm, upper infrared inductor is located at the top of lower infrared inductor, its induction range be level height 30cm with On spatial dimension.
As the improvement of such scheme, the ultrasonic wave that module is used to send 18~40kHz occurs for described ultrasonic wave.
As the improvement of such scheme, housing is column, and described upper infrared inductor, lower infrared inductor cover The periphery of horizontal plane where it.
As the improvement of such scheme, described power module is rechargeable or alternating current potential device.
Operation principle:Two infrared inductors are connected by control module with ultrasonic vocalization module, an infrared induction Device is arranged on mouse driving device bottom, mainly senses the moving heat source in the above 30cm spaces of ground, is beaten automatically after receiving Mouse driving device release ultrasonic wave is opened, if voluntarily being closed after 10 minutes without moving heat source is received;Installed on mouse driving device top another Individual infrared inductor, mainly receive the moving heat source in 30cm space above, if receiving, mouse driving device is closed, in addition when upper Lower inductor senses moving heat source simultaneously, then also closes mouse driving device immediately.
The utility model has the advantages that:People and mouse can be effectively distinguished, mouse driving device is not being influenceed human lives On the premise of carry out effective rat destruction work, and avoid continuous firing waste electric energy, shorten the life-span;Overcome to mouse and other Biology sustained release ultrasonic wave, stimulates the defects of damaging the sense of hearing without differentiation.
